The Senior Meals Dining Room program serves hot, nutritious midday meals and offers companionship to seniors who are at least 60 years old, their spouses and to Native Americans who are 55 years of age.
Meals are served in eleven dining locations weekdays throughout Linn, Benton and Lincoln Counties for those who are able to attend a meal site.
The Meals on Wheels Program is designed for homebound seniors and the disabled under 60 who receive Medicaid services and are unable to get to a dining room in their community. Our home delivered meals are delivered by volunteer Meals on Wheels drivers.
What is on the menu?
Each meal provides one-third of the daily nutritional requirements. Diabetic diet substitutes are available upon request. A choice between two main dishes is offered each day.

How much do meals cost?
A donation of $3.50 per meal (approximately half of the actual cost of the meal) is suggested, although users contribute according to their ability to pay.

Change of Plans?
If you’ve made arrangements with the local Senior Meals Manager to have a meal delivered or to dine with us, but your plans change, please call your local meal site to cancel your meal. This helps avoid waste and prevents us from worrying about you. If we do not hear from you, we will contact you to verify your well being.
